DescriptionUC Davis Health Rehabilitation Hospital--is joint venture--beween Lifepoint Rehabilitation Services, an experienced post-acute care provider, and UC Davis Health. With 58,000 square feet of space, the hospital will have 52 patient beds. The new facility will provide acute adult inpatient care and is the first free-standing physical rehabilitation hospital in Sacramento.--

LIfepoint--operates 30+--similar rehabilitation hospitals around the nation - many of them award-winning and recognized for their high quality of care. The new UC Davis hospital is expected to open for its first patients in 2023.--Clinical services will include physical and occupational therapies and speech pathology services. Therapists, physicians and nurses will help patients regain physical function and mobility, and the independent capabilities to do everyday activities and work.--Officials also expect the UC Davis Rehabilitation Hospital to become a location that offers new, currently unavailable, treatments to patients, as well as research opportunities for new treatments led by physician-researchers from the UC Davis School of Medicine.--

The hospital is located at the corner of Broadway and 49th--Street in Sacramento. It will cost $60 million to build. Lifepoint will develop the project, which is expected to create up to 200 new health care jobs, as well as hundreds of prevailing wage construction jobs. It will enable rehabilitation care for twice as many patients as currently can be treated for conditions resulting from stroke, brain trauma and spinal cord injuries at UC Davis Medical Center.--

JOB SUMMARY:

Develops the annual hospital wide Infection Control Plan; evaluates the effectiveness of the program and reports findings to leadership and appropriate committees.-- This is a part time role initially.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

Drives and assumes ownership of Infection Control Plan and activities in the hospital.
Excercises independent judgement in analyzing and trending infection data and creates a plan to reduce and prevent invetions.
Funtions as the content expert on Infection Prevention and Control for the hospital incuding determining course of action, planning, implementing and ensuring compliance to the plan.
Develops the annual hospital wide Infection Control Plan; evaluates the effectiveness of the program and reports findings to leadership and appropriate committees.
Assures systems are in place to report infection surveillance, prevention and control information to:
appropriate staff in the hospital
federal, state and local public health authorities in accordance with law and regulation
accrediting bodies
other referring or receiving hospitals or organizations needing information regarding the presence of infection in a patient received or transferred

Identifies potential sources of nosocomial infection and implements actions to eliminate the source; and evaluates infection data to distinguish between nosocomial and community-acquired infection.
Assists in identifying, monitoring and controlling outbreaks of nosocomial infection among patient and hospital personnel.
Maintains surveillance in order to collect, analyze and trend data; provides accurate and timely reports to the Director of Continuous Quality and Performance Improvement, leadership and appropriate committees.
Assures the hospital implements infection prevention and control activities to reduce the risk of infections associated with medical equipment, devices and supplies.
Acts as a resource to hospital personnel in implementing isolation techniques or other infection control measures.
In collaboration with hospital leadership and personnel from applicable departments or services, reviews and revises the program to improve outcomes.
Provides education for employees regarding infection control during orientation and ongoing in-services as required.
Works at maintaining a good rapport and a cooperative working relationship with physicians, departments and staff.
Other duties as assigned.
